package org.kie.workbench.common.stunner.core.command.impl;
import org.junit.Before;
import org.junit.Test;
import org.junit.runner.RunWith;
import org.kie.workbench.common.stunner.core.command.Command;
import org.kie.workbench.common.stunner.core.command.CommandResult;
import org.kie.workbench.common.stunner.core.registry.command.CommandRegistry;
import org.mockito.Mock;
import org.mockito.runners.MockitoJUnitRunner;
import static org.mockito.Mockito.*;
@RunWith(MockitoJUnitRunner.class)
public class CommandRegistryListenerTest {
private class CommandRegistryListenerStub extends CommandRegistryListener {
@Override
protected CommandRegistry<Command> getRegistry() {
return commandRegistry;
}
@Override
public void onAllow(Object context,
Command command,
CommandResult result) {
}
}
@Mock
CommandRegistry<Command> commandRegistry;
private CommandRegistryListenerStub tested;
@Before
public void setup() throws Exception {
tested = new CommandRegistryListenerStub();
}
@Test
@SuppressWarnings("unchecked")
public void testExecuteSuccess() {
Object context = mock(Object.class);
Command command = mock(Command.class);
CommandResult result = mock(CommandResult.class);
when(result.getType()).thenReturn(CommandResult.Type.INFO);
tested.onExecute(context,
command,
result);
verify(commandRegistry,
times(1)).register(eq(command));
verify(commandRegistry,
times(0)).pop();
verify(commandRegistry,
times(0)).peek();
}
@Test
@SuppressWarnings("unchecked")
public void testExecuteFailed() {
Object context = mock(Object.class);
Command command = mock(Command.class);
CommandResult result = mock(CommandResult.class);
when(result.getType()).thenReturn(CommandResult.Type.ERROR);
tested.onExecute(context,
command,
result);
verify(commandRegistry,
times(0)).register(eq(command));
verify(commandRegistry,
times(0)).pop();
verify(commandRegistry,
times(0)).peek();
}
@Test
@SuppressWarnings("unchecked")
public void testUndoSuccess() {
Object context = mock(Object.class);
Command command = mock(Command.class);
CommandResult result = mock(CommandResult.class);
when(result.getType()).thenReturn(CommandResult.Type.INFO);
tested.onUndo(context,
command,
result);
verify(commandRegistry,
times(1)).pop();
verify(commandRegistry,
times(0)).peek();
verify(commandRegistry,
times(0)).register(any(Command.class));
}
@Test
@SuppressWarnings("unchecked")
public void testUndoFailed() {
Object context = mock(Object.class);
Command command = mock(Command.class);
CommandResult result = mock(CommandResult.class);
when(result.getType()).thenReturn(CommandResult.Type.ERROR);
tested.onUndo(context,
command,
result);
verify(commandRegistry,
times(0)).pop();
verify(commandRegistry,
times(0)).peek();
verify(commandRegistry,
times(0)).register(any(Command.class));
}
}
